About this puzzle

The NYT Spelling Bee for Sunday, December 12, 2021 uses the seven letters D, G, I, L, N, U, V, with D as the center letter that must appear in every word.

Today's puzzle has 27 accepted words for a total of 170 points. To reach Genius rank, players need 118 points — about 70% of the total. The full Queen Bee score requires every word.

This puzzle has 2 pangrams — words that use all seven letters. Each pangram earns a 7-point bonus on top of its regular score.
